There are some alcohol and drug rehab facilities that help individuals through their issues with drug or alcohol abuse completely free. For example, there are state funded drug and alcohol treatment programs that are funded publicly or perhaps funded through both state or federal funds. Some of these facilities operate out of mental health centers funded by the state or funded via local governments, and substance abuse rehab programs and clinics. Many of these programs have particular criteria that individuals in Burton need to meet to get rehab, and clients of low income and with limited or no insurance are the most common individuals at rehabs where there is no fee. To get treatment at a treatment center where no payment is accepted, you may need to prove your residency in the state and possibly your legal residency in the United States, provide income information or lack thereof, and be available for a drug history assessment, mental health and physical health.
If someone if looking for a drug and alcohol rehab program where no payment is accepted, a good place to start looking is with their local or state mental health and substance abuse departments. An additional source of assistance is local church organizations and similar faith-based groups who run programs which include services for drug addiction and dependency. Some of these groups even provide beds for individuals while they are in rehab and until they get back on their feet.
